What benefits are there to joining NANPA?
What’s in it for me? Why is it important? These are the most frequently asked questions I hear when NANPA comes up in conversation. More than 2,400 people find the benefits of NANPA membership to be worthwhile, and each will give you a different set of responses as to why to join. High among them is the annual Summit. The Summit In February, some 700 members gathered in Albuquerque to take part in the highlight of the NANPA year, the annual Summit. For five days, we came together to talk about nature photography, share images, meet with old friends, and make new ones. Connie Toops, the master of ceremonies, introduced the Summit theme, Legacy, with a look at the legacy of the student scholarship program. We heard from distinguished speakers, including Joel Sartore, Theo Allofs, Mark Moffett, and Gary Braasch.
